An optimization method for tidal current turbine array layout based on particle swarm optimization

• Introduces a bi-objective TAM-MPMOS model balancing total generated energy and marine space use. • Defines the Marine Space Utilization Rate (MSUR) to quantify spatial efficiency in turbine arrays. • Develops an Adaptive Lévy-flight Chaotic PSO (ALCPSO) to improve global search and convergence accuracy. • Proposed method achieves 36.53% higher total generated energy and a 33.56% reduction in centroid distance compared to staggered layouts. • Demonstrates better solution stability and computational efficiency than benchmark algorithms.
